There may be other features, but i do know the SE comes with a spoiler, 5 spoke alloys, a badge that says "Special Edition" on the rear. | All B18B1 DOHC
RS: Power window, optional power locks. Cloth interior
LS: Power door locks, sun roof, power windows, ABS, A/C. Cloth Interior
SE: Power door locks, optional sun roof, power windows, ABS, A/C, small spoiler. Optional leather
GS: Power door locks, sun roof, power windows, ABS, A/C. Optional leather
Pretty much the same other than GSR and Type-R.
